Pocketed and Deep Pocketed Armor Mods
One of the most effective ways to expand your carry capacity is by applying Pocketed or Deep Pocketed mods to your armor pieces. These mods increase the amount of weight you can carry, with Deep Pocketed mods offering the highest bonus. Whether applied to leather, combat, or metal armor, these mods are a must-have for players who gather large quantities of junk and loot.
Backpacks and High-Capacity Mods
Introduced in the Wild Appalachia update, backpacks provide an additional inventory slot, allowing players to store more items. Upgrading to a high-capacity mod further increases the storage space of backpacks, making them invaluable for resource-heavy adventures. Players can obtain these mods through the Pioneer Scout questline or by purchasing plans from vendors.

Ammo Converter and Ammo Storage Box
For players who accumulate large amounts of ammunition, the Ammo Converter and Ammo Storage Box can be game-changers. The Ammo Converter allows you to trade excess ammunition for points, which can then be used to obtain more useful types of ammo. Similarly, the Ammo Storage Box stores unlimited amounts of ammo, freeing up space in your stash.
Weight-Reducing Power Armor Mods
Power armor is not only useful for its defensive benefits but also for its weight-reducing mods. Mods like Calibrated Shocks and Kinetic Servos reduce the weight of carried items, including junk and ammunition, allowing players to explore the wasteland without worrying about becoming over-encumbered.
Food and Chem Weight Reduction Perks
Using perks like Travelling Pharmacy and Thru-Hiker can reduce the weight of chems and food items by up to 90%, giving players extra space for more valuable loot. These perks are ideal for players who rely heavily on chems for combat or consume food regularly for buffs and health restoration.
Scrapper Perk for Junk Management
The Scrapper perk is essential for players who frequently collect junk and scrap items. By breaking down weapons and armor into their base components, Scrapper reduces the overall weight of these items, making it easier to carry more resources and materials for crafting.
Stash Boxes and Fallout 1st Scrapbox
Stash boxes provide extra storage space for materials and items, while the Scrapbox available through Fallout 1st offers unlimited storage for junk items. By utilizing these containers effectively, players can keep their inventory organized and free up valuable space.
